Felipe Anderson Attracts Attention From Saudi Arabia

Reports suggest that three Saudi Arabian clubs have set their sights on Lazio winger Felipe Anderson.

The 30-year-old Brazilian winger returned to the Biancocelesti in the summer of 2021 after a difficult three-year spell with West Ham.

He has grown into an important part of Maurizio Sarri’s squad in the Italian capital and last season scored 12 goals and provided nine assists in 50 appearances across all competitions.

As reported by Il Messaggero (via LazioNews24), Al-Ittihad, Al-Shabab and Al-Ahli are all interested in making a move for Felipe Anderson this summer.

The Brazilian winger has been left disappointed by the lack of contract renewal negotiations since his return from holiday recently.

He was promised a new deal, which would’ve raised his salary from €2.5 million to €3.5 million net per season, extending his stay until 2027.

Lazio captain Ciro Immobile also reportedly received offers from Saudi clubs recently but rejected them, whilst Sergej Milinkovic-Savic left for Al-Hilal earlier this week.
